The cheetah has been clocked at 112 km/Hr. What speed would this be in ft/sec?

All you have to do in convert two units. You need to know that there are 3600 seconds in an hour, and one kilometer is ~3,280.8399 feet. 3,280.8399 * 112 is equal to 367454.0688 feet per hour. Now divide it by 3600 to get it into seconds. That is equal to 102.07057466666667 feet per second. That's your answer.
